The opportunity
At Hitachi Energy, you will help ensure the reliable operation of critical network infrastructure that supports energy systems across the Netherlands. You will join a diverse and collaborative team that works on innovative solutions for customers in sectors such as utilities, data centers, industry, and transport.
In this role, you support the performance of our service level agreements (SLAs). You oversee onsite maintenance work, coordinate contractors, and ensure high safety and quality standards. You help keep essential systems running by monitoring activities, resolving issues, and improving maintenance processes. You also work closely with customers and internal teams to ensure smooth day‑to‑day operations.
This role is ideal for someone who enjoys combining technical work with coordination and customer interaction. You will grow your skills in network operations, maintenance engineering, and operational excellence in a dynamic and purpose-driven environment.
How you’ll make an impact
You support the SLA Project Manager with technical compliance for onsite work.
You supervise maintenance teams and contractors to ensure SLA delivery.
You record onsite activities and maintain clear and accurate documentation.
You ensure safe working practices and compliance with environmental standards.
You advise on cost control and help identify improvements.
You coordinate troubleshooting activities and communicate directly with customers.
You manage quality topics and follow up using tools like CCRP and NCR.
You act as “Installation Responsible” for applicable SLAs and follow legal requirements.
Your background
You have experience as a Maintenance Coordinator or similar role.
You hold a bachelor-level technical education.
You bring strong skills in maintenance engineering and troubleshooting.
You understand safety and environmental standards and apply them daily.
You have experience supervising contractors and onsite teams.
You communicate clearly with customers and internal teams.

Since its founding in 1910, Hitachi has responded to the expectations of society and its customers through technology and innovation. Our mission is to “Contribute to society through the development of superior, original technology and products.” Over the past 100+ years this commitment has led us to work towards creating a more sustainable society through our “Social Innovation Business”. We work to apply our expertise in information technology (IT), operational technology (OT), and a wide variety of products to advance social infrastructure systems and improve quality of life across the world.
Hitachi’s Social Innovation Business is centered around 5 growth sectors: Mobility, Smart Life, Industry, Energy, and IT. Globally, we have nearly 300,000 employees who are working to improve people’s quality of life and our customers’ social, environmental, and economic values to create a sustainable future.
